Tutoring platform Arivihan bags $4.17 M led by Prosus, Accel

Economic Times  

Indore, Madhya Pradesh-based Arivihan , an edtech firm that offers automated, personalised coaching for school students, has raised USD 4.17 million in a funding round led by Prosus Ventures and Accel India. The round also saw participation from GSF Investors.The new funds will be used for expansion into three new states, growing its AI research and language support capabilities, and strengthening its on-ground marketing and distribution efforts.Founded in 2021 by Ritesh Singh Chandel, Sonu Kumar, and Rushabh Kothari, the company provides a fully automated artificial intelligence (AI)-powered tutoring platform that offers personalised learning through interactive video lessons, instant doubt resolution, and AI-generated study plans in regional languages.The company had earlier raised USD 750,000 from Accel’s seed-stage programme, Atoms.
